The visitors frustrated FPC for a large part of the first half before Dave Hendry’s free kick was deflected past the goalkeeper. It was a fortunate goal, but no more than FPC deserved.

The rest of the action was saved for the second half as Piggy’s words of wisdom inspired the boys to knock in no fewer than NINE goals, each better than the last. Jnr chipped in with another hat-trick, including a brave finish to knock the ball home while colliding with the post. However, it was his final goal that will be remembered as he acrobatically heeled the ball into the corner of the net.

Moyesie claimed a double; one with a header and the other was an impressive sliding finish. Mark also notched a brace with a pair of identical chips from the left. Dave grabbed his second from the penalty spot after Moyesie was fouled by the advancing York keeper, and Mitch completed the rout and capped off a fine individual display, by knocking the ball in from close range after a ‘cross’ from Moyesie.

A very convincing 10-0 victory for FPC, with special mentions for Mitch, Moyesie and Jnr who were all outstanding. However, the feeling in the dressing room after the match was that things must improve if we are to begin our collection of silverware this season. This is surely a measure of how well the team have progressed since the days that we were often on the receiving end of such romps.
